Problem
Solve for x from the following equations:
$xy = 12$ | $yz = 20$ | $zx = 15$ |
A. 2 | C. 4 |
B. 3 | D. 5 |
Problem
A germ population has a growth curve $Ae^{0.4t}$. At what value of $t$ does its original value doubled?
A. t = 7.13 | C. t = 1.73 |
B. t = 1.37 | D. t = 3.71 |
Problem
The sum and product of three distinct positive integers are 15 and 45, respectively. What is the smallest integer?
A. 1 | C. 5 |
B. 9 | D. 3 |
Problem
A contractor can buy a dump trucks for P800,000 each (surplus) or rent them for P1,189 per truck per day. The truck has salvage value of P100,000 at the end of its useful life of 5 years. Annual cost of maintenance is P20,000. If money is worth 14% per annum, determine the number of days per year that a truck must be used to warrant the purchase of the truck.
A. 200 | C. 198 |
B. 199 | D. 197 |
Problem
Mar wants to make a box with no lid from a rectangular sheet of cardboard that is 18 inches by 24 inches. The box is to be made by cutting a square of side x from each corner of the sheet and folding up the sides. Find the value of x that maximizes the volume of the box.
A. 4.3 inches | C. 10.6 inches |
B. 5.2 inches | D. 3.4 inches |
